Bootstrap
Java题集练习4
Java题集练习4 1 异常有什么用? 用来找到代码中产生的错误 防止运行出错 2 异常在java中以什么形式存在? 异常在java中以类的形式存在,分为运行时异常和编译期异常,他们都在类E
安全成为大模型的核心;大模型安全的途径:大模型对齐
目录 安全成为大模型的核心 大模型安全的途径:大模型对齐 人类反馈强化学习(RLHF) 直接偏好优化(DPO) 安全成为大模型的核心 大模型安全的途径:大模型对齐 大
代码随想录算法训练营第十九天| 二叉树 669. 修剪二叉搜索树 108.确定递归函数返回值及其参数
669. 修剪二叉搜索树 修剪二叉树通过设置root将左右结点的值接住,如果不符合,则根据二叉搜索树特点重新搜索 确定递归函数的参数以及返回值:返回值为结点,参数为root,边界 确定终止条件:
代码随想录算法训练营第二十三天| 回溯 93.复原IP地址 78.子集 90.子集II
93. 复原 IP 地址 递归参数:index一定是需要的,记录下一层递归分割的起始位置。还需要一个变量pointNum,记录添加逗点的数量。 递归终止条件:明确要求只会分成4段,所以不能用切割线
深入浅出:SpringBoot启动流程源码分析(持续更新中......)最新日期:2024年10月29日
Hello,大家好,我是此林。 今天来深入底层讲一讲SpringBoot是如何启动的,也就是我们单击运行SpringBoot启动类,它底层发生了什么? SpringBoot启动类很简单,只有一行代
代码随想录算法训练营第二十二天| 回溯 39. 组合总和 40.组合总和II 131.分割回文串
39. 组合总和 注意题目说明的数值分为是1 <= candidates[i] <= 200,如果出现0要单独讨论,否则会出现死循环,如果包含负数也需要单独讨论 递归函数参数:定义两个
代码随想录算法训练营第十八天| 二叉树 235. 二叉搜索树的最近公共祖先 701. 二叉搜索树中的插入操作
235. 二叉搜索树的最近公共祖先 递归法 二叉搜索树相对于二叉树来说,可以利用数值大小来比较左右,只需要保证root的值在p的值以及q的值中间即可。 确定参数类型以及返回值:同二叉树公共祖
代码随想录算法训练营第十六天| 二叉树 654. 最大二叉树 617. 合并二叉树 700. 二叉搜索树中的搜索
654. 最大二叉树 构造树一般采用的是前序遍历,因为先构造中间节点,然后递归构造左子树和右子树。 类似和106. 从中序与后序遍历序列构造二叉树一样,需要从数组中提取数字构造二叉树,因此,需要分
代码随想录算法训练营第十四天| 二叉树 110.平衡二叉树 257. 二叉树的所有路径 404.左叶子之和
110. 平衡二叉树 本题与二叉树的高度相关,可以使用后序遍历。 确定函数参数与返回值:由于需要对比左右子树的高度差是否为1,对比的是高度值,因此参数为结点,返回值类型为int。 如果当前传
代码随想录算法训练营第二十四天| 回溯 491.递增子序列 46.全排列 47.全排列 II
491. 非递减子序列  此前通过used数组去重的操作的前提是需要首先给数组排序,本题不可以,因为求递增子序列时,原先的序列并不是一定递增的,此时进行排序后,此时递增子序列会包含其他原先不是原先数
代码随想录算法训练营第二十五天| 回溯总结
回溯是递归的副产品,只要有递归就会有回溯,所以回溯法也经常和二叉树遍历,深度优先搜索混在一起,因为这两种方式都是用了递归。 回溯算法能解决如下问题: 组合问题:N个数里面按一定规则找出k个数的集合
代码随想录算法训练营第十二天| 二叉树 层序遍历 226.翻转二叉树 101. 对称二叉树
层序遍历 只使用二叉树无法完成层序遍历,需要借助其他数据结构,使用的是队列。首先,插入根结点,然后设置循环条件(一般来说,需要借助队列/堆栈实现的循环,循环条件都会包含这些数据结构)。记录遍历完每层
基于 MATLAB 的图片中文字的提取及识别
摘要 随着现代社会的发展,信息的形式和数量正在迅猛增长。其中很大一部分是图像,图像可以把事物生动地呈现在我们面前,让我们更直观地接受信息。同时,计算机已经作为一种人们普遍使用的工具为人们的生产生活
Ubuntu20.04 编译运行 ORBSLAM2_with_pointcloud_map(以RGBD Orbbec Astra+为例)超全详细保姆级教程 ROS(包括各种报错解决)
Ubuntu20.04 编译运行 ORBSLAM2_with_pointcloud_map(以RGBD Orbbec Astra+为例) 与ORBSLAM2原仓库相比所作出的修改的地方 将词汇表
【C++练习】字符大小写转换程序
题目:字符大小写转换程序 描述: 编写一个C++程序,实现以下功能: 从用户那里接收一个字符输入。如果输入的字符是大写字母('A' 到 'Z'),则将其转换为对应的
;